1. Floating Breakfast Bar

A floating bar made from a sturdy wooden plank and metal brackets saves space and adds a sleek, modern touch. It’s ideal for small kitchens or studio apartments.
2. Rustic Wooden Counter

Give your kitchen a warm, natural look with reclaimed wood. A rustic breakfast bar pairs beautifully with farmhouse-style decor and cozy lighting.
3. Kitchen Island Extension

Attach a countertop extension to your kitchen island to create an instant bar area. It’s perfect for casual meals or chatting while cooking.
4. Fold-Down Wall Bar

If you’re short on space, install a foldable wall-mounted bar. It’s practical and stylish—fold it down for breakfast and tuck it away when not in use.
5. Repurpose an Old Table

Transform an old table or desk into a chic breakfast bar with a coat of paint and new stools. It’s an affordable and eco-friendly idea.
6. Industrial Pipe Design

Combine wooden planks with metal pipes for an industrial-style breakfast bar. This design works great in modern or urban kitchens.
7. Bar with Storage Shelves

Build a bar that doubles as storage. Add open shelves or baskets underneath for dishes, cookbooks, or pantry items.
8. Window Breakfast Bar

Install a narrow countertop under your kitchen window. Enjoy your morning coffee with a view — it’s cozy, bright, and space-efficient.
9. Marble Top Elegance

Add a touch of luxury with a marble or faux marble top. It’s durable, easy to clean, and elevates the overall look of your kitchen.
10. Two-Tone Design

Mix two colors or materials — like white cabinets and a dark wood counter — to create visual contrast and style.
11. Corner Breakfast Nook

Turn an unused kitchen corner into a small breakfast nook with benches and a built-in counter. It’s great for family meals or weekend brunches.
12. Portable Bar Cart

For flexible dining, build a movable breakfast bar with wheels. You can roll it anywhere — indoors or even out to the patio.
13. Tile-Top Bar

Add patterned tiles to the bar surface for a creative, colorful look. It’s a simple DIY that gives your kitchen a vibrant personality.
